The BEST ice cream on the planet. Great Service too! They also have really good smoothies but we always order the same lemon swirl because it's way too addictive.
Pros: Rich and Creamy ice cream like nowhere else, Fun, Great Service
Cons: Sometimes the lines can be long but usually move pretty fast
more